Sunroof Module Assembly Replacement

Tools Required

J 44363 Sunroof Alignment Pins


Removal Procedure

1. Remove the sunroof window. Refer to Sunroof Window Replacement.
2. Remove the sunshade panel. Refer to Sunroof Sunshade Panel Replacement.
3. Remove the headliner. Refer to Headliner Replacement in Interior Trim.
4. Disconnect the electrical harness.




5. Cut the tie wraps from the drain hoses on the drain spouts.
6. Disconnect the drain hoses from the sunroof module assembly.




7. Remove the sunroof module assembly to the roof bolts (1).
8. Remove the sunroof module assembly from the vehicle.



Installation Procedure





1. Position the sunroof module assembly to the roof opening.
2. Hand start the sunroof module assembly bolts (1) into the roof.
3. Insert the J 44363 into the sunroof module alignment holes (2).

Notice: Refer to Fastener Notice in Cautions and Notices.

4. Secure the sunroof module assembly to the roof.

Tighten the sunroof module bolts (1) to 9 N.m (80 lb in).

5. Remove the J 44363 .




6. Connect the drain hoses to the drain spouts on the sunroof module.

Important: When installing the new drain hose tie wraps, position the tie wraps to maintain clearance between the tie wraps and the headliner.


7. Secure the drain hoses to the sunroof module with new tie wraps.
8. Connect the electrical harness to the sunroof module assembly.
9. Install the sunshade. Refer to Sunroof Sunshade Panel Replacement.
10. Install the sunroof window and loosely install the screws. Refer to Sunroof Window Replacement.
11. Adjust the sunroof window. Refer to Sunroof Window Height and Opening Fit Adjustment.

Important: Test for proper operation of the sunroof before installing the headliner.


12. Install the headliner. Refer to Headliner Replacement in Interior Trim.
